AI Summary

  • Establishes a 27-member New Jersey Commission on Health Equity within the Department of Health, including legislators, heads of 14 state departments (or designees), and a local health department representative

  • Requires the commission to examine how factors such as housing, education, employment, transportation, environmental conditions, public safety, and food insecurity influence health outcomes and contribute to racial, ethnic, and socioeconomic health disparities

  • Creates a Health Equity Data Advisory Committee in coordination with the New Jersey Health Information Network to define parameters for health equity data collection from healthcare facilities, health benefits plans, and other sources

  • Mandates the commission develop a statewide health equity plan, make recommendations on implicit bias training for clinicians, and establish requirements for culturally and linguistically appropriate health services (CLAS Standards)

  • Requires annual reports to the Governor and Legislature beginning 18 months after enactment, detailing findings on health equity changes and recommendations for legislation or administrative action

Legislative Description

Establishes New Jersey Commission on Health Equity.
